JavaScript-Formatierung und -Verschönerung
Formatieren, verschönern, komprimieren und verschleiern von JavaScript-Code
JavaScript-Verarbeitung
Ziehen Sie JS-Dateien hierher
Oder verwenden Sie die Schaltfläche unten, um eine Datei auszuwählen
Verarbeitungsresultat
Ergebnisse werden hier nach der Verarbeitung angezeigt
Benutzungsanleitung
Betriebstyp auswählen
Wählen Sie die Operation aus, die Sie auf den JavaScript-Code anwenden möchten: Formatieren, Komprimieren oder Verschleiern.
Optionen konfigurieren
Konfigurieren Sie je nach ausgewähltem Betriebstyp die entsprechenden Optionsparameter.
Quellcode bereitstellen
Laden Sie JavaScript-Dateien hoch oder geben Sie den Code direkt in das Textfeld ein.
Verarbeitung ausführen
Klicken Sie auf die Schaltfläche "Code verarbeiten", um mit der Verarbeitung zu beginnen.
Ergebnis abrufen
Nach Abschluss der Verarbeitung können Sie den verarbeiteten Code anzeigen, kopieren oder herunterladen.
Grundkenntnisse zum JavaScript-Formatierungswerkzeug
Was ist Codeformatierung
Codeformatierung ist der Prozess des Neuanordnens von Code nach konsistenten Stilregeln, einschließlich Einrückung, Leerzeichen, Zeilenumbrüchen, Anführungszeichenstil usw. JavaScript-Formatierungswerkzeuge können diese Details automatisch verarbeiten, um den Code lesbarer und wartbarer zu machen.
Warum ist Codeformatierung notwendig
Einheitlicher Code-Stil kann die Teamzusammenarbeitseffizienz verbessern, die Zeit für Code-Reviews verringern und die Kosten für das Verständnis und die Wartung von Code senken. Formatierter Code erleichtert auch die Erkennung von Syntaxfehlern und logischen Problemen und verbessert die Codequalität.
Unterschied zwischen Formatierung, Kompression und Verschleierung
- Formatierung: Macht den Code lesbarer, behält alle Funktionen bei
- Kompression: Entfernt Leerzeichen und Kommentare, reduziert die Dateigröße
- Verschleierung: Benennt Variablen und Funktionen um, erhöht die Code-Komplexität zum Schutz von geistigem Eigentum
Häufige JavaScript-Code-Stile
- Standard JS: Keine Semikolons, doppelte Anführungszeichen verwenden
- Airbnb JS Style: Semikolons verwenden, 2-Leerzeichen-Einrückung
- Google JS Style: Semikolons verwenden, 2-Leerzeichen-Einrückung
- Prettier Standardstil: 2-Leerzeichen-Einrückung, doppelte Anführungszeichen
Prettier-Formatierungsprinzip
Prettier verwendet eine zweistufige Verarbeitung: Zuerst analysiert es den Code in einen abstrakten Syntaxbaum (AST) und generiert dann den Code vollständig neu, ohne Rücksicht auf das ursprüngliche Format. Diese Methode gewährleistet die Konsistenz des Code-Stils, bedeutet aber auch, dass manche manuelle Formatierungsdetails verloren gehen.
Best Practices für Codeformatierung
- Einheitlichen Code-Stil in Teamprojekten verwenden
- Editor-Plugins für automatische Formatierung verwenden
- Code vor dem Git-Commit formatieren
- Für die Produktionsumgebung komprimierte Code verwenden
API开发平台
快速构建、测试和部署API
推荐工具
XML-Formatierungstool - Kostenloses Online-Tool zum Verschönern und Komprimieren von XML-Code
Kostenloses Online-XML-Formatierungstool, das Funktionen wie Verschönern von XML-Code, Komprimierung, Validierung usw. unterstützt, um Ihren XML-Code standardisierter und lesbarer zu machen. Bietet eine Echtzeit-Vorschau der Formatierung und unterstützt mehrere XML-Formatierungsoptionen.
XML zu JSON - Kostenloses Online-Konvertierungstool
Das XML-zu-JSON-Tool kann XML- und JSON-Formatzeichenfolgen analysieren und konvertieren sowie die konvertierten Zeichenfolgen formatieren.
Online-JavaScript-Formatierer und -Minifier – JS-Code verschönern, optimieren und verschleiern
Ein leistungsstarkes Online-Tool zum Formatieren und Minifizieren von JavaScript-Code (JS). Unterstützt benutzerdefinierte Einrückungen (Tabs oder Leerzeichen), Code-Faltung/-Entfaltung, automatischen Zeilenumbruch, Schönformatierung per Klick sowie effiziente Komprimierung/Verschleierung von JS-Skripten – hilft Entwicklern dabei, die Lesbarkeit ihres Codes zu verbessern, die Dateigröße zu verringern und die Website-Performance zu optimieren.
YAML zu JSON Konverter - Kostenlose Online-Toolbox
Online-Tool zur gegenseitigen Konvertierung von YAML (YML)- und JSON-Formaten, unterstützt die gegenseitige Konvertierung zwischen YAML- und JSON-Daten sowie die Überprüfung, ob die eingegebenen YAML- und JSON-Formatsdaten korrekt sind.
YAML-Formatierung - Kostenloses Online-YAML-Tool
Kostenloses Online-Tool zur Formatierung und Verschönerung von YAML, das automatische Einrückungsanpassung, Syntax-Hervorhebung und das Entfernen zusätzlicher Leerzeichen unterstützt, um Ihren YAML-Code klar und leicht lesbar zu machen. Keine Installation erforderlich, ein-Klick-Formatierung zur Verbesserung der Lesbarkeit und Wartungseffizienz von YAML-Dateien!